Transaction 20dc9088d2e7228b6b1ec665e3d82a52e24daa3840ba3e60054cbb387081f72f
1 Input
2 Outputs
- 20dc9088d2e7228b6b1ec665e3d82a52e24daa3840ba3e60054cbb387081f72f:0
- 20dc9088d2e7228b6b1ec665e3d82a52e24daa3840ba3e60054cbb387081f72f:1
value 251811
address 18X7LZrUxyppPv7fn3iU4ey1fY7k3Pbf8A
value 2358878
address 1Nfn9vFb6pK1cje4xU6UBaxNNay2qLtTWK